On Thu, Nov 04, 2004 at 09:02:15AM -0600, ed orphan wrote:
> Can you create a file that is the 3rd, 4th, or 5th
> harmony to another file using Sox
seriously doubt it.
> or ecasound?
Maybe, by using some ladspa pitch shifter plugin.
However, you may not get what you want.
Traditional harmonies are rarely a single parallel
interval; the interval shifts depending on the root.
I don't know of any software for linux that does this.
